This was a great summer read and suprisingly deep and meaningful. It was not just about romance, but touched topics of ptsd, child hood trauma, a complex-mother daughter relationship, and the importance of self realization and therapy for healing. I really enjoyed this book and how the main character was a caring impath, but realized she had to set bounaries. The third act break up was not annoying, but necessary for the story. I love the main mmc as well! He was so so sweet and a romantic. Overall, a great read!
